@charset "utf-8";
/* CSS Document */
body,h1,h2,h3,h4,h5,h6,hr,p,blockquote,dl,dt,dd,ul,ol,li,pre,form,fieldset,legend,button,input,textarea,th,td{margin:0;padding:0;}
body,html,input{font:12px/1.5 tahoma,arial,\5b8b\4f53,sans-serif;}
img{border:none}
pre {white-space: pre-wrap; /* css-3 */white-space: -moz-pre-wrap; /* Mozilla, since 1999 */white-space: -pre-wrap; /* Opera 4-6 */white-space: -o-pre-wrap; /* Opera 7 */	word-wrap: break-word; /* Internet Explorer 5.5+ */}
h1,h2,h3,h4,h5,h6{font-size:100%;}
input.dialog{height:0; height:0; font-size:0; line-height:0; border:none}
h1{font-size:34px;}h2{font-size:26px;}h3{font-size:18px; }h4{font-size:16px;}h5{font-size:14px;}h6{font-size:12px;}
input,label,img,th{vertical-align:middle;}.font-fixh{font-family: Georgia,Arial; color: #f00; font-size: 16px; font-weight: 700;}address,cite,dfn,em,var{font-style:normal;}
code,kbd,pre,samp{font-family:courier new,courier,monospace;}
input.button ,input.btn{padding:0.25em;width: auto;_width:0;overflow:visible !ie;}
ul,ol,li{list-style:none;}
.white,.white a{color:#fff}.blue,.blue a{color:#004499}.gray4,a.gray4{color:#999}
.red, .red a, a.red{color:red;}.green{color:#0E774A}
select optgroup{color:#CAC8BB;}
.clearfix:after{content:"."; display:block; height:0; clear:both;visibility:hidden;}
*html .clearfix{ height:1%;}
*+html .clearfix{ height:1%;}
.f_l{float:left;}
.f_r{float:right;}
.bk,.bk3,.bk6,.bk8,.bk10,.bk15,.bk20,.bk30{clear: both;font-size: 1px;height: 0;line-height: 1px}
.bk3{height: 3px;}.bk6{height: 6px}.bk8{height: 8px}.bk10{height: 10px}.bk15{height: 15px}.bk20{height: 20px}.bk30{height: 30px}
header{ display:block; position:relative; z-index:999;}
.main{width:1000px; margin:0 auto;}
a{color:#606060; text-decoration:none;}
a:hover{color:#d81827;text-decoration:none;}


/*................头部...............*/
.header .topi-nav{ height:29px; line-height:29px; background:#262b2e; position:relative; z-index:999;}
.topi-nav .menu-container{ width:1024px; margin:0 auto; height:29px;}
.menu-container ul{height:29px;text-align:right;width:auto; float:right; overflow: hidden;}
.menu-container ul li{color: #fff;float: left;font-family:Arial, Helvetica, sans-serif;font-size: 12px;line-height: 29px;overflow: hidden;width: 80px;}
.menu-container ul li.isina{padding-left: 15px; background: url(../images/sina.jpg) no-repeat 10px center;}
.menu-container ul li.itel{width:auto; padding-left:28px; background: url(../images/tel.jpg) no-repeat 10px center;}
.menu-container ul li a {color: #fff;float: left;margin-left: 16px;}
.menu-container ul li font{color: #fff;float: right;}

.header .topi-logo{ height:82px; width:1024px; margin:0 auto;}
.header .topi-logo .ilogo{ width:181px; height:82px; overflow:hidden;}
.header .topi-logo .ilogo a{ display:block; height:82px; width:181px; background:url(../images/logo.jpg) no-repeat left top;}
.header .topi-logo .iairc{width:171px; height:82px; background:url(../images/airc.jpg) no-repeat left top;}
.header .topi-logo .iad{width:425px; height:60px; padding:11px 11px;font-family: microsoft yahei;font-size: 14px; line-height:60px;}
.header .topi-logo .iad span{display:block;width:41px; float:left; text-align:center; height:30px; padding:15px 2px;}
.header .topi-logo .iad span a{ position:relative;display:block;width:41px; height:29px; line-height:29px; border-bottom:1px #fff solid;}
.header .topi-logo .iad span a i{ position:absolute;}
.header .topi-logo .iad span a:hover{ border-bottom:1px solid #d81827;}
.header .topi-logo .iad span a:hover i{left:14px;top:-18px; background:url(../images/dot.png) no-repeat left top;width:13px; height:21px;}
.header .topi-logo .itel{width:225px; height:82px; background:url(../images/tel2.jpg) no-repeat left top;}

.header .topi-menu{ height:42px; background:#d81827; position:relative; z-index:999;}
.header .topi-menu .imenu{width:1024px; margin:0 auto; height:42px;_overflow:hidden;}

/* imenu */
.imenu .has-pulldown{cursor:pointer;position:relative;*z-index:10000}
.imenu .pulldown{position:absolute;cursor:default;display:none;top:30px;left:0}

.imenu .pulldown .arrow{*margin-bottom:-1px;_margin-bottom:0;height:0;width:0;font-size:0;line-height:0;border-width:7px;border-style:solid;border-color:transparent transparent #d81827 transparent;_filter:chroma(color=tomato);_border-color:tomato tomato #d81827 tomato;position:relative;display:block;left:20px;z-index:2}

.imenu .pulldown .icontent{background:#d81827;color:#333;text-align:left;border-radius:5px;box-shadow:0 2px 4px rgba(0,0,0,.2);position:relative;z-index:1}
.imenu .app-url .icontent{background:#434a54;border-radius:3px;}
.imenu .app-url .icontent2{background:#393f48}
.imenu .app-url .icontent .itj{width:235px; height:240px; background:#393f48;border-radius:8px 0 0 8px;}
.imenu .app-url .icontent .itj h2{ height:70px; line-height:70px; font-family:"微软雅黑"; font-size:18px; color:#fff; padding-left:20px; font-weight:normal;}
.imenu .app-url .icontent .itj li{ line-height:30px; height:30px; font-size:14px; font-family:"微软雅黑"; padding-left:25px;}
.imenu .navs .pulldown-nav:hover{ text-decoration:none;}
.imenu .app-url .icontent .itj li a{color:#99a3b1;}
.imenu .app-url .icontent .itj li a:hover{color:#fff;text-decoration:underline;}

.imenu .app-url .icontent .itj h2 a:hover{color:#fff;text-decoration:underline;}

.imenu .app-url .icontent .icate{width:488px; height:240px;border-radius:0 8px 8px 0;}
.imenu .app-url .icontent .icate .icate-c{width:122px; height:240px;}
.imenu .app-url .icontent .icate .icate-c h2{ height:55px; line-height:55px; font-family:"微软雅黑"; font-size:18px; color:#99a3b1; text-align:center;font-weight:normal; border-bottom:1px solid #393f48;}
.imenu .app-url .icontent .icate .icate-c ul{ padding:5px 0;}
.imenu .app-url .icontent .icate .icate-c li{ line-height:42px; height:42px; font-size:14px; font-family:"微软雅黑"; text-align:center;}
.imenu .app-url .icontent .icate .icate-c li a{color:#fff;}
.imenu .app-url .icontent .icate .icate-c li a:hover{color:#fff;text-decoration:underline;}

.imenu .app-url .icontent .px{width:160px; height:200px; padding-top:40px;}
.imenu .app-url .icontent .px h2{ height:40px; line-height:40px; padding-left:0; text-align:center;}
.imenu .app-url .icontent .icate2{width:563px;}
.imenu .app-url .icontent .icate2 .icate-c{width:140px;}
.imenu .app-url .icontent .icate2 .icate-c2{width:283px;}
.imenu .app-url .icontent .icate2 .icate-c2 li{ float:left; width:141px;}
.imenu .app-url .icontent .icate3{width:230px; padding:10px 0px 10px 23px;}
.imenu .app-url .icontent .icate3 .icate-c3{width:230px;}
.imenu .navs .def-nav4 .app-url .icontent .icate3{width:150px;}
.imenu .navs .def-nav5 .app-url .icontent .icate3{width:160px;}
.imenu .navs .def-nav4 .app-url .icontent .icate3 .icate-c3{width:150px;}
.imenu .navs .def-nav5 .app-url .icontent .icate3 .icate-c3{width:160px;}

.imenu .app-url .icontent .icate3 .icate-c3 li{ line-height:47px; height:47px; font-size:16px; font-family:"微软雅黑"; text-align:left;}
.imenu .app-url .icontent .icate3 .icate-c3 li a{color:#fff;}
.imenu .app-url .icontent .icate3 .icate-c3 li a:hover{color:#fff;text-decoration:underline;}

.imenu .app-url .arrow{border-color:transparent transparent #393f48 transparent;}


.imenu .navs{padding:0;height:42px;float:left}

.imenu .navs a,.imenu .info a,.imenu .navs a:visited,.imenu .info a:visited,.imenu .navs a:active,.imenu .info a:active{color:#d8d8d8}

.imenu .navs .def-nav,.imenu .navs .pulldown-nav,.imenu .navs .separate{display:block;float:left;height:48px;font:18px/30px "Microsoft YaHei","Microsoft JhengHei";color:#d8d8d8;text-align:center;width:90px;line-height:48px}

.imenu .navs .def-nav .app-url{left:18px;width:725px;top:35px;_top:18px;padding-top:10px; z-index:999;}
.imenu .navs .def-nav .app-url .arrow{left:45px;_left:-300px;}
.imenu .navs .app-url .content{padding:0;height:240px}

.imenu .navs .pulldown-nav{position:relative}

.imenu .navs .current,.imenu .navs .current .pulldown-nav{ font-size:18px; font-family:"微软雅黑";color:#FFF;display:inline-block;width:123px;height:42px;text-align:center;line-height:42px; position:relative;}

.imenu .navs .current:hover{color:#ECECEC}
.imenu .navs .current .hover{background-color:#b90e1e;color:#fff;}

.imenu .info,.imenu .info ul{height:42px;float:left;text-align:center;white-space:nowrap;width:96px;}
.imenu .info a:hover{color:#FFF;text-decoration:underline}
.imenu .info .info-i{width:96px;display:inline-block;*display:inline;*zoom:1;height:42px;color:#d8d8d8;font:12px/16px "SimSun"}
.imenu .info .info-i span a{color:#FFF; text-decoration:none;}

.imenu .info .user-info,.imenu .info .more-info{top:35px;_top:18px;left:auto;width:78px; padding-top:10px; z-index:999;}
.imenu .info .more{padding:0;display:block; height:42px; line-height:42px;background:none; background:#434a54; font-family:"微软雅黑"; font-size:18px; color:#fff;}
.imenu .info .more-info .icontent{padding-top:5px; padding-bottom: 5px;}
.imenu .info .user-info .icontent a,.imenu .info .more-info .icontent a{display:block;height:35px;line-height:35px;color:#fff;}
.imenu .info .user-info .icontent a:hover,.imenu .info .more-info .icontent a:hover{color:#333;text-decoration:none;background:#fff;color:#d81823;}
.imenu .info .user-info .li,.imenu .info .more-info .li{display:block;padding:2px 0;height:35px; text-align:center; font-size:16px; font-family:"微软雅黑"; border-bottom:1px solid #c00731;}
.imenu .info .more-info .end{ border-bottom:none;}
.imenu .info .more-info{left:9px}
.imenu .info .more-info .arrow{left:36px;_left:-0px;}
.imenu .info .has-pulldown .pull-arrow{position:absolute;display:block;right:4px;bottom:4px;height:11px;width:11px;font-size:0;background:url(../images/hov-icon.gif) no-repeat left top;}
.imenu .navs .separate{margin:0;height:42px;width:1px;background:#b90e1e}

.imenu .navs .def-nav2 .app-url{ left:-106px;}
.imenu .navs .def-nav2 .app-url .arrow{left:164px;_left:-195px;}
.imenu .navs .def-nav3 .app-url{width:255px; left:0px;}
/*.imenu .navs .def-nav3 .app-url .arrow{left:288px;_left:-71px;}*/
.imenu .navs .def-nav3 .app-url .arrow{left:45px;_left:-90px;}

.imenu .navs .def-nav4 .app-url{ left:-354px;width:175px; left:0px;}
.imenu .navs .def-nav4 .app-url .arrow{left:412px;_left:53px;left:45px;_left:-20px;}
.imenu .navs .def-nav5 .app-url{ left:-478px;width:185px; left:0px;}
.imenu .navs .def-nav5 .app-url .arrow{left:536px;_left:177px;left:45px;_left:-10px;}

.imenu .inav{width:308px; height:42px;}
.imenu .inav li{ float:left; text-align:center; height:42px; line-height:42px;width:77px;}
.imenu .inav li a{color:#fff; font-family:"微软雅黑"; font-size:14px;height:42px; line-height:42px;width:77px; display:block;}
.imenu .inav li a:hover{ background-color:#b90e1e;}

/*---footer--*/
.footer{ /*height:290px;*/ background-color:#1a1a1a; overflow: hidden;padding-bottom:15px;}
.footerMain{ width:1000px; /*height:240px;*/ margin:0 auto; margin-top:25px;}
.footerMainLeft{ width:280px; /*height:240px;*/ margin-left:30px; _margin-left:15px;}
.footerMainLeft ul li{ width:280px; float:left; line-height:24px; color:#929191; font-family:"微软雅黑"; overflow:hidden;}
.footerMainRight{ width:500px; /*height:240px;*/ margin-right:40px; _margin-right:20px;}
.footerMainRight ul li{ width:500px; float:left; line-height:24px; color:#929191; font-family:"微软雅黑"; overflow:hidden;}
.footerMainRight span{ float:left; line-height:24px; color:#929191; font-family:"微软雅黑"; overflow:hidden; font-size:12px;}
.footerMainRight font{ float:right; overflow:hidden; font-family:"微软雅黑"; line-height:24px; color:#929191; font-size:12px;  }

/*-----分页---*/
#pages {
    font-family: 宋体;
    padding: 14px 0 10px;
}
.text-c {
    text-align: center;
    z-index: 1000;
}
#pages a {
    background: none repeat scroll 0 0 #fff;
    border: 1px solid #e3e3e3;
    color: #333;
    display: inline-block;
    height: 22px;
    line-height: 22px;
    padding: 0 10px;
    text-align: center;
	text-decoration:none;
}
#pages a.a1 {
    background: url("../images/pages.png") no-repeat scroll 0 5px rgba(0, 0, 0, 0);
    padding: 0;
    width: 56px;
}
#pages span {
    background: none repeat scroll 0 0 #5a85b2;
    border: 1px solid #5a85b2;
    color: #fff;
    display: inline-block;
    height: 22px;
    line-height: 22px;
    padding: 0 10px;
    text-align: center;
}
#pages a:hover {
    background:#f1f1f1;
    color: #000;
    text-decoration: none;
}

#floatDiv{ z-index:9999;}





/*---footer--*/
.topfixed{ width:20000px; height:31px; background: url("../images/christmasbg.png") repeat-x; overflow: hidden; position: absolute;top: 28px;right: 0px;z-index: 1000;}